Why the $66.1 Million Sale of “Scottsdale on Main” Matters to Buyers in Scottsdale

Institutional Property Advisors has just brokered a major deal in downtown Scottsdale: the $66.1 million sale of Scottsdale on Main, a 119-unit luxury mid-rise community. A Symbol of Scottsdale’s Growth 

Scottsdale on Main isn’t just another apartment building, it’s a reflection of downtown Scottsdale’s luxury and long-term appeal. Built recently (completed in 2024), it joins a very limited pool: only 11 multifamily properties of 100+ units have been developed in the last 25 years in this submarket. 

IPA (a division of Marcus & Millichap) pitched this as a generational asset. Its design embraces urban sophistication with podium-style construction, interior corridors, and high-end finishes. Located on Main Street, it's intentionally positioned near Scottsdale’s cultural heartbeat: walking distance to Scottsdale Fashion Square, the Waterfront, and Old Town’s entertainment and dining district.

Property Details & Highlights

Scottsdale on Main is a 119-unit, four-over-one podium-style mid-rise residential community. These aren’t typical apartments; they come with designer touches and upscale amenities that reflect downtown sophistication.

Key features include:

  • 10- to 12-foot ceilings, wine refrigerators, oversized pantries, and walk-in showers in each unit. 
  • Shared amenities like a resort-inspired swimming pool, a rooftop deck with a covered outdoor kitchen, lounge areas, and city/ Camelback Mountain views.

  • Two elevators, air-conditioned interior corridors, and high-end finishes throughout encourage both daily convenience and a refined lifestyle.

  • Ultra-walkable location: steps from Scottsdale Fashion Square, the Waterfront, Old Town’s restaurants, and entertainment venues, all major lifestyle draws.

Why This Sale Is Significant for the Scottsdale Market 

For real estate clients, the sale of Scottsdale on Main is a powerful indicator: Scottsdale isn’t just a single-family home market; it’s maturing into a multifamily hub with premium institutional-grade assets. The involvement of IPA (a high-caliber, nationally recognized firm) also signals strong confidence in Scottsdale’s downtown residential future.

This transaction reflects increasing demand for walkable, amenity-rich living near retail, dining, and entertainment especially among affluent professionals or long-term investors.
